dc.description.abstract | A mobile projector can be used to enhance a small region of a large projected image. We use a camera attached to the mobile projector to locate a frame-shaped marker embedded in the large image, providing sufficient geometric information to identify the position of the mobile projector in space. The image displayed by this projector can then be warped to fit correctly into the large image, within the frame. Pointing at distant areas of the screen is also possible. The region illuminated by the mobile projector image represents a miniature of the entire projected image. Our software detects shadows in this region in camera images, and locates the position of the user's fingertip, which is interpreted as a pointer. Depth information can also be acquired by measuring the penumbra of the shadow. A prototype system is presented and user reactions are reported. © 2010 IEEE. | * |
